procurement automation refers to the use of technology to automate and streamline the procurement process. This can involve anything from automating the vendor selection process to automatically generating purchase orders. By leveraging automation, organizations can save time, reduce errors, and improve overall efficiency in their procurement operations.
One of the key benefits of procurement automation is the ability to speed up the procurement process. With manual processes, procurement can often be a time-consuming and labor-intensive task. By automating various aspects of the process, organizations can significantly reduce the time it takes to source goods and services. This not only saves time for procurement professionals but also allows organizations to get the products and services they need faster, ultimately improving their overall operations.
Another key benefit of procurement automation is the ability to reduce errors. Manual processes are prone to human error, whether it be misplacing a document or inputting incorrect information. By automating the procurement process, organizations can eliminate many of these errors, leading to more accurate and reliable procurement operations. This can also help organizations avoid costly mistakes that can occur when relying on manual processes.
In addition to saving time and reducing errors, procurement automation can also help organizations save money. By automating various aspects of the procurement process, organizations can identify cost-saving opportunities and better negotiate with vendors. For example, automation can help organizations track spending patterns and identify areas where they can consolidate vendors or negotiate better terms. This can lead to significant cost savings and improved overall financial performance for the organization.
Another key advantage of procurement automation is increased visibility and control. By automating the procurement process, organizations can track and monitor all stages of the process in real-time. This level of visibility allows organizations to better manage their procurement operations, identify bottlenecks, and make informed decisions. Additionally, automation can help organizations ensure compliance with procurement policies and regulations, reducing the risk of non-compliance and associated penalties.
